Как экспортировать БД из 1С в MySQL

SQL во всех проявлениях - от ANSI-92 до TSQL.

Модераторы: Yurich, Absurd

Ответить
andrushkaaaa
Сообщения: 1
Зарегистрирован: 26 сен 2007, 09:01

Дано: есть магазин, торгующий одеждой и обувью. В 1С Торговля и склад заносится весь товар (около 1500 наименований) и его цены. Прайс-лист в экселе делается экспортом из 1С.

Задача: на сайте нужно показать полный каталог одежды и обуви с ценами. Сайт будет написан с применением PHP и MySQL. Другими серверными языками не владею :-)

Вопрос: как это сделать? Если я смогу получить в MySQL таблицу из 1С, моя головная боль на 95% решена. Но в данный момент я не знаю, как это сделать, и всю систему 1С видел только издалека.

Помогите, пожалуйста! :-)
Владимир
Сообщения: 56
Зарегистрирован: 25 апр 2005, 13:57

Я так понимаю используется 1С-ка на платформе 7.7. 1С может выступать как OLE Automation сервер, как с ним работать можно найти в документации к 1с. Но это достаточно медленный способ. Если хочется напрямую из таблиц тянуть данные, то структуру таблиц можно получить из следующих файлов: 1Cv7.DD(для файл-серверной(DBF)) или 1Cv7.DDS(для MSSQL)
finic
Сообщения: 2
Зарегистрирован: 29 сен 2007, 18:20
Контактная информация:

Владимир писал(а):Но это достаточно медленный способ. Если хочется напрямую из таблиц тянуть данные, то структуру таблиц можно получить из следующих файлов: 1Cv7.DD(для файл-серверной(DBF)) или 1Cv7.DDS(для MSSQL)
при использовании структуры придется самому строить связи (скорее всего между наменклатурой, ценами, курсами валют), а вот через OLE проще, точнее и скорость на 1500 будет моментальная.
да кстати если клиент не против, то DBF перевести на MSSQL можно с помощью конфигуратора.
Ответить